Description:

Appropriates funds to the DOA for the creation of a quarantine enforcement section within the plant quarantine branch, plant industry division of the department.

 

THE SENATE

S.B. NO.

21

TWENTY-FIRST LEGISLATURE, 2001

 

STATE OF HAWAII

 


 

A BILL FOR AN ACT

 

MAKING AN APPROPRIATION FOR THE PLANT AND NONDOMESTIC ANIMAL QUARANTINE PROGRAM.

 

B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F HAWAII:

SECTION 1. There is appropriated out of the general revenues of the State of Hawaii the sum of $250,000, or so much thereof as may be necessary for fiscal year 2001-2002, for the creation of one full-time equivalent (1.00 FTE) permanent quarantine enforcement section chief position and two full-time equivalent (2.00 FTE) permanent quarantine enforcement officer positions, and for training, equipment, and travel expenses related to the creation of a quarantine enforcement section within the plant quarantine branch, plant industry division, department of agriculture.

SECTION 2. The sum appropriated shall be expended by the department of agriculture for the purposes of this Act.

SECTION 3. This Act shall take effect on July 1, 2001.
